Interim Finance Data Analyst Location: Wilmslow Contract: 2/3 months (Immediate start) Rate: £200-£300 per day (Dependent on experience)
Overview: We are supporting a business that has recently completed a systems migration and now requires an immediately available finance contractor to support a critical supplier master data cleanse project. This is a short-term assignment focused on ensuring supplier records are accurate, compliant, and audit-ready, with particular emphasis on sensitive banking information and fraud risk controls.
Key Responsibilities:
- Cleanse, validate, and maintain supplier master data within the finance system.
- Review and verify supplier bank account details, ensuring accuracy and compliance with internal controls.
- Identify and resolve duplicate, incomplete, or incorrect supplier records.
- Support implementation of robust supplier verification processes.
- Handle sensitive financial data in line with GDPR and fraud prevention best practices.
- Work closely with finance and audit teams to ensure data integrity and compliance.
- Perform reconciliations and data checks using Excel and internal systems.
- Support audit requirements and ensure all updates are fully documented.
Key Requirements:
- Proven experience working with supplier master data / vendor data management.
- Strong understanding of handling sensitive financial data, including bank details and associated risks.
- Experience with supplier verification processes and controls.
- Advanced Excel skills (data cleansing, reconciliation, lookups, etc.).
- Experience working within finance systems (e.g. SAP, Oracle, Dynamics or similar).
- High level of accuracy and attention to detail.
- Experience working in audit-sensitive or regulated environments.
- Strong understanding of GDPR and data protection principles.
